都市の高密度化・高層化に伴い,ヒートアイランド現象や汚染物質の都市空間内拡散などの都市特有の環境問題が生じている.このような背景から,都市内部の風環境・温熱環境の都市幾何形状に対する依存性を定量的に評価するために,風洞実験,数値流体解析を進めている. 風洞実験では,都市形状を単純な配列パターンにより模擬し,系を俯瞰的に評価する運動量輸送量やスカラー輸送量を直接測定することで,幾何パラメータによる輸送量のモデリングを行っている.数値流体解析では,都市空間内部,特に実験では測定が困難である歩行者レベルにおける流れ場や物質濃度場の空間分布を分析し,歩行者レベルにおける風環境・温熱環境と都市形状の関係性の解明を試みている. キーワード: 都市気候,都市キャノピー,スカラー輸送,運動量輸送,乱流構造,非定常換気,LES,RANS,数値流体力学,CFD,風洞模型実験,塩分法,濾紙蒸発法,乱流境界層,後流,バルク係数,PIV,LDV,突風,弱風,風速確率密度,超過風速,超過確率,運動量フラックス,積分方程式

    In practical ventilation design for contamination control, it is commonly assumed that perfectly mixed or well-mixed conditions exist. However, due to the complex fluid dynamics within indoor environments, the actual distribution of indoor scalar concentrations is often heterogeneous. Ventilation efficiency indices provide valuable insights into the mechanisms that lead to heterogeneous distributions. In CFD-based ventilation efficiency studies, once a steady-state flow field is established, various ventilation efficiency analyses can be conducted by coupling the steady-state flow field with scalar transport equations. This study focuses on CFD-based ventilation efficiency indices to explore the correlation between ventilation efficiency and the number of scalar transport equations required for their calculations. In addition to the ventilation efficiency indices proposed to date, a new index, the average return time, was introduced as a time scale for scalars recirculating within the source point. Furthermore, we provide deeper insights into ventilation efficiency by decomposing the average staying time of scalars within a room into three distinct components: recirculation, staying, and direct exhaust. The results of these ventilation efficiency analyses offer valuable information for describing fresh/clean air supply, scalar removal, recirculation, and dispersion within indoor spaces.

    Large-eddy simulations (LESs) were employed to investigate infrequent strong winds at the pedestrian level for wind environmental assessments. Although previous studies have established practical guidelines for LESs, mesh resolution at the pedestrian level has been recommended, focusing on fundamental statistics (e.g., mean and standard deviation). Additionally, velocity fields are commonly validated based on model-scale wind-tunnel experiments, which can introduce ambiguity in defining the pedestrian level relative to the building height. Therefore, this study investigated the impact of mesh resolution on infrequent wind-speed events within a cubical array using LES at two distinct pedestrian heights. Within the canopy, three mesh resolutions—H/20, H/40, and H/60—were examined, where H was the cube height. At the 0.1H pedestrian level, the H/40 mesh effectively captured the main features of the infrequent wind events characterized by the H/60 mesh: skewness and kurtosis distributions and the bimodal probability density function (PDF) shape corresponding to the shear layer formed by horseshoe vortices at the front bottom corner of the cube. Accordingly, the wind-speed gusts and peak factors (GF and PF) of H/40 and H/60 were consistent in regions typically associated with shear layer formation. Conversely, at a higher position of 0.5H, the coarsest mesh (H/20) demonstrated a comparable performance to the finer meshes (H/40 and H/60) in reproducing the PDF, higher-order statistical, GF, and PF distributions. These findings highlight the importance of considering both the mesh resolution and relative pedestrian-level height for the accurate prediction of pedestrian wind environments.

    For large-eddy simulations (LES) at pedestrian levels of urban canopies, accurate validation with wind-tunnel experiments is essential. While extensive LES research has been conducted, validation often focuses solely on fundamental statistical profiles above the urban canopies, disregarding the dramatic spatial variations and higher-order statistics within the flow field, particularly at pedestrian levels. Therefore, this study systematically validated the spatial distribution of various LES-derived statistics against PIV data within a cubical array, focusing on critical height of 0.1H (where H is the cube length). In addition to fundamental statistics, higher-order statistics were quantitatively validated with a hot-wire anemometer (HWA) above the canopy. Furthermore, to ensure the reliability of the LES results, a sensitivity analysis was conducted to assess the impact of the mesh resolutions and domain sizes. The H/40 mesh aligns with PIV results for mean and standard deviation at 0.1H, offering a balance between accuracy and computational cost. In terms of validation metrics, the H/60 mesh indicated the best consistency with the velocity skewness and kurtosis obtained by HWA above the canopy. While the turbulent length scale is affected by domain size when using cyclic boundary conditions, utilizing a 16H of streamwise length reproduces a more reliable streamwise integral length scale with the experiment for 4H and 8H spanwise lengths. However, a sharp reduction in the streamwise integral length scale was observed when using 2H in spanwise length. By incorporating these detailed validations, this study aims to underscore the key roles of both mesh resolution and domain size in accurately verifying and validating LES models for simulating pedestrian-level winds.

    Net escape velocity (NEV) and net escape probability (NEP) are concepts that describe that scalar quantity discharged from a source in an indoor air environment is expressed by the unique velocity scales of the returning and escaping populations. Despite the conceptual description and applications of several numerical simulations, the definitions were not precisely explained using a mathematical formula. Here, we derive rigorous mathematical formulations of the NEV and NEP. These formulations provide us with the physical interpretation of NEV, clarify the sufficient condition of perfect escape, and lead to a further formulation of the transfer probability of the scalar. To justify and apply the derived relationships, two simple problems were numerically solved: One was a diffusion equation, and the other was an advection–diffusion equation. The results of the diffusion problem clearly demonstrate that only the outgoing scalar flux exists on the surface of the control volume, covering the source at any location. In contrast, the advection–diffusion problem reveals that there is a returning population of the scalar in most locations, despite both diffusion and turbulent parts working to remove the scalar. This rigorous formulation contributes to apply NEV as an appropriate air quality index with the clear physical interpretation to determine the local scalar concentration.

    Integral equations for the vertical velocity component and momentum flux within boundary layers with sufficient fetch under neutral stratifications are derived by extending von Kármán’s integral equation. To simplify the equations, a self-similar profile for the streamwise velocity component and a zero-pressure gradient are assumed. The integral equations enable the following calculations. The vertical velocity component and momentum flux are calculated by the integral of the streamwise change in the streamwise velocity component. The vertical velocity component at the boundary-layer top is determined by the drag coefficient and shape factor. The advective flux at the boundary-layer top is of the same order as the turbulent momentum flux near the surface. Accordingly, the derived integral equations are applied to various types of boundary layers with sufficient fetch. For laminar boundary layers, profiles determined by the equations perfectly agree with the profiles determined by the analytical Blasius solution. For turbulent boundary layers, the comparison of the momentum flux between the proposed equations and experimental data verifies that the equations predict the turbulent momentum flux very well. Finally, we employ a power-law approximation for determining both the velocities and the momentum flux. As the streamwise velocity component can be approximated by the power law for both smooth and rough surfaces, the resulting turbulent flux agrees well with that obtained in experiments and numerical simulations.

    In this paper, we discuss the theoretical interpretation of the artificial compressibility method (ACM) to propose a new explicit method for the unsteady numerical simulation of fluid flow. The proposed method employs the compressible continuity and Navier–Stokes equations, which facilitates the replacement of pressure as one of the major variables with density, theoretically backed by virtual particle concept. This new concept justifies the theoretical treatment assuming the speed of sound in ACM as a model parameter determined by the grid system. More importantly, the present method realizes, in a fully explicit manner, the solving of a set of equations, which prevents the solving of the Poisson equation of pressure. The new method was validated and proven by comparing the results of two-dimensional cavity flow between the proposed method, conventional incompressible method, and the Lattice–Boltzmann method with varying Reynolds numbers (100, 1000, and 10000). The results of the proposed method agree well with conventional and reference data for both steady-state and unsteady-state conditions, although slight numerical oscillations were observed for the proposed method at a Reynolds number of 10000. Thus, the numerical validation assures that the proposed method is an explicit method based on a solid theoretical ground to be a new efficient simulation framework.

    © 2019 Elsevier Ltd Large-eddy simulations were performed for the velocity fields around a 1:1:2 single block model to clarify the effect of the numerical viscosity in different advection schemes. Six types of advection schemes with different numerical viscosities were employed: second-order central, first-order upwind, and blending schemes with ratios of 95:5, 90:10, 80:20, and 60:40. The central scheme alone or the blending schemes predicted values of the mean and turbulent kinetic energy that were comparable with those of the experiments, whereas the upwind scheme significantly underestimated the experimental values. In addition to the comparison with the experimental data, the turbulent flow fields among the schemes were compared by deriving the probability and power spectral densities. Blending of the upwind scheme indeed reduced the turbulence energy contribution at high frequency. However, such a reduction in energy became influential to the reproduction of the turbulent flows only when damping of the peak spectral energy occurred. The reduction of the statistical values became ∼10% when blending the upwind scheme by 20%. In contrast, a strong or weak velocity, evaluated by the percentile velocities, was more sensitive to the selection of the advection scheme than the mean velocities.
